CVE-2016-6830

The "process-execute" and "process-spawn" procedures in CHICKEN Scheme used fixed-size buffers for holding the arguments and environment variables to use in its execve call. This would allow user-supplied argument/environment variable lists to trigger a buffer overrun. This affects all releases o...

UBUNTU-CVE-2016-6831

The "process-execute" and "process-spawn" procedures did not free memory correctly when the execve call failed, resulting in a memory leak. This could be abused by an attacker to cause resource exhaustion or a denial of service. This affects all releases of CHICKEN up to and including 4.11 it wil...
